About Vicki Ferrari
Vicki Ferrari has been taking photographs professionally since the early 1980's. Photography has been her life and passion & this shows in all her work, be it a portrait, wedding or a creative design. Vicki made the transition to digital photography in 2004, & has discovered the joys of digital creation at the same time.
